Most scientists think that life arose spontaneously from nonliving chemicals in the “primordial soup” of ancient Earth. The form
Agata [3.3K]

Answer:

Stanley Miller created an experiment where he sent an electrical charge through a flask of a chemical solution of methane, ammonia, hydrogen and water . This created organic compounds including amino acids .

The experiment supported the hypothesis that several organic compounds can be created in earth's early atmosphere , several organic amino acids can be created from inorganic raw material .
